Overview

LayaLina is a Lebanese restaurant based in well heeled Knightsbridge in the centre of London, delivering fresh, made to order dishes with a fine-dining flair while holding on to traditional Eastern values. The celebrated Layalina effortlessly combines old and new, its surroundings sleek and modern, its service impeccable yet friendly and its music policy blending contemporary Western pop, R’n’B and jazz with authentic Arabic sounds old and new, creating a multicultural feel very much suited to the restaurant’s fashionable urban crowd. With a confident and talented chef at the helm out in the kitchen, LayaLina’s food is consistently excellent with mezzes and a la carte dishes available, all infused with the traditional flavours of the Lebanon.
